Ruth F. Dunton of Canaan, NY went home to be with her Lord Surrounded by her family Sunday, May 18, 2008.   Born March 11, 1928 in Castleton-on-Hudson ,NY, daughter of Frank and Florence Keller-Felter. She attended schools In Castleton, NY and graduated from Williams High School in Stockbridge, MA. She was a member and Moderator Emeritus of the Flat Brook Baptist Church, Canaan, NY, where over the years she had held many offices and taught Sunday School.  She was a member of Eda Chapter OES (formerly Unity Star#841, New Lebanon) Kinderhook, NY. She held many offices in the Order of the Eastern Star, including Grand Representative to North Carolina.  She was also a member of the OES in Massachusetts. She enjoyed candlepin bowling and was a member of a league at candle lanes in Pittsfield, MA for many years.   She was predeceased by her husband of 39 years, Clifford R.
